🔧 Step 1: Preparing Your Mobile Home for the Move

Before the actual move, several preparatory steps are necessary to ensure a safe and efficient relocation.

1.1 Disconnect Utilities

All utilities connected to the mobile home must be safely disconnected. This includes:

  • Electricity: Notify your power company to disconnect the service.
  • Water and Sewer: Contact local water and sewer departments to shut off services.
  • Gas Lines: If applicable, have gas lines professionally disconnected.
  • Cable/Internet: Disconnect any communication services.

It’s advisable to schedule these disconnections well in advance to avoid delays.

1.2 Obtain Necessary Permits

Moving a mobile home typically requires various permits, including:

  • Moving Permit: Allows the mobile home to be transported on public roads.
  • Set-Up Permit: Required for placing the home at the new location.
  • Utility Connection Permits: Needed to reconnect services at the new site.

Local authorities in Bonneau can provide guidance on the specific permits required.

1.3 Prepare the Home for Transport

To facilitate the move:

  • Remove Skirting: Take off any skirting around the base of the home.
  • Secure Loose Items: Ensure all interior and exterior items are secured or removed to prevent damage during transit.
  • Check Structural Integrity: Ensure the home’s frame and axles are in good condition to handle the move.

🚚 Step 2: The Moving Process

Once preparations are complete, the actual moving process begins.

2.1 Hiring Professional Movers

Engaging experienced mobile home movers is essential. They will:

  • Disassemble Components: Remove any parts that could obstruct the move.
  • Transport the Home: Use specialized equipment to move the home to its new location.
  • Obtain Transport Permits: Ensure all necessary road permits are in place.

2.2 The Journey

During transport:

  • Route Planning: The movers will plan the safest and most efficient route.
  • Traffic Control: In some cases, traffic control or police escorts may be required, especially for oversized loads.
  • Safety Measures: Constant monitoring ensures the home remains secure and undamaged.

🏡 Step 3: Setting Up at the New Location

Upon arrival at the new site, setting up the mobile home involves several key tasks.

3.1 Site Preparation

The new location must be prepared to accommodate the mobile home:

  • Leveling the Ground: Ensure the site is flat to prevent structural issues.
  • Foundation Installation: Depending on local regulations, a foundation may be required.
  • Access Roads: Ensure there is a clear path for the home to be placed.

3.2 Reconnecting Utilities

Once the home is in place:

  • Utility Hook-Ups: Reconnect electricity, water, sewer, and gas lines.
  • Inspection: Local authorities may need to inspect the connections to ensure safety and compliance.

3.3 Final Setup

  • Anchoring the Home: Secure the mobile home to the foundation to prevent movement.
  • Reinstalling Skirting: Replace skirting to protect the underside of the home.
  • Interior Setup: Reconnect appliances and ensure all systems are operational.

🛠️ Step 4: Post-Move Considerations

After the move, several tasks remain:

  • Inspection: Conduct a thorough inspection for any damages incurred during the move.
  • Repairs: Address any issues promptly to maintain the home’s condition.
  • Landscaping: Restore the site to its original state or prepare it for future use.
